Lok Sabha and Assembly Bypolls 2018: Full list of Winning parties and candidates

  • Image Source : India TV

    The Opposition parties on Thursday secured victories in at least 10 Lok Sabha and Assembly bypolls out of 14, which went to polls on Monday. BJP and its allies have secured victory on three. Results of Nagaland LS bypolls were awaited.   In a major victory for anti-BJP forces, RLD's Tabassum Hasan secured victory in Uttar Pradesh's Kairana in Lok Sabha Bypolls. The seat had fell vacant after BJP MP Hukum Singh's death.

    NCP candidate Madhukar Kukade defeated his BJP rival to secure the Lok Sabha seat for his party.

    In Maharashtra, BJP secured a partial victory. While Bhandara Gondiya defeated the BJP candidate, the party tasted victory in Palghar as its candidate Rajendra Dhedya won over Shiv Sena's Shrinivas Chintaman Vanaga.   Assembly Bypoll Results

    Samajwadi Party once again displayed the strength of Opposition's unity by wresting power from BJP in the crucial Noopur constituency in Uttar Pradesh.

    Congress' Hardev Singh Ladi defeated BJP ally Akali Dal's candidate by over 38,000 votes in Punjab's Shahkot.

    CPI(M)-led LDF retained Chengannur Assembly seat in Kerala, Saji Cheriyan won by over 20,000 votes.

    In Ampati Meghalaya, ex-CM Mukul Sangma's daughter Miani D Shira secured victory for Congress.

    In Bihar's Jokihat, CM Nitish Kumar's JD(U) suffered a humiliating defeat in his bastion as RJD candidate Shahnawaz Alam secured the victory.

    BJP's Munni Devi defeated Congress rival Jeetram by over 1,900 votes to take her party's number to 57 in Uttrakhand Assembly.

    In West Bengal's Maheshtala, TMC candidate Dulal Chandra Das registered a huge win, beating nearest rival BJP's Sujit Kumar Ghosh by over 60,000 votes.

    In Jharkhand's Gomiya, JMM candidate Babita Devi defeated AJSU's Lambodar Mahto.

    JMM swept the bypolls in Jharkhand. In Silli, JMM's Seema Devi defeated AJSU president Sudesh Mahto by a huge margin.

    In a major victory for Congress, its candidate Munirathna has won polls by a margin of 25,492 votes in Karnataka's RR Nagar.
